110-16        RETURNED WARRANTS

 

All undeliverable EIS warrants will be returned to Systems Operations and immediately cancelled.

 

Systems Operations will be responsible for updating the EIS Issuance History screen to reflect the returned and cancelled warrant.  This history will also indicate if the warrant was simply returned for an address correction, thus enabling the Eligibility Technician to reissue the warrant, or if the warrant has been returned because the client died or moved to another state, in which case the Eligibility Technician cannot reissue the warrant.

 

Systems Operations will separate the warrant and stub, returning the warrant portion to Treasury.  Systems Operations will return the stub to the appropriate district office so that the Eligibility Technician can follow up on the reason for the post office returning the warrant.  The stub will reflect the case identifying information and the comments made by the post office which resulted in the warrant's return.  The Eligibility Technician will then make necessary address changes or closures on EIS .
